RE: [comets-ml] P/2006 HR30

I've been following this interesting object, last time it was the night of
the July 29th.
Even though the FWHM (5.9 marked in red in the graph) is clearly greater
than the mean of sorrounding stars (4.3).
The visual apparence is asteroidal, I didn't report it, I was waiting to see
some more evidence.
A big telescope in these cases does the trick!
